About Kinloch Campsite

Kinloch Campsite sits on the Isle of Skye near Dunvegan, within easy walking distance of the village. The pitches offer views across the loch and sea, and are well-maintained. Showers and toilets are on site, though some visitors have felt facilities could be stretched at busier times. The campsite is close enough to walk to local restaurants and shops, with The Tide and Skye Lodge just a few minutes away.

This is a good base for touring the island or for couples and families who want a seaside setting without being remote. The staff are helpful, and Wi-Fi is available on site. Bear in mind that during peak season the facilities may come under pressure.

Absolutely incredible views from the camp site. Words just cannot describe it. Its a see for yourself and be Absolutely blown away, especially at sunset, as its right on the shore of Loch Dunvegan. Stunning. The facilities are well maintained and very well cleaned. There's hot showers and clean toilets. Laundry facilities and a converted phone box to charge devices, this is entirely at personal risk. I left a battery pack charging all day and it was still there when i retrieved it fully charged. I would happily leave things there worry free. I highly recommend this campsite. Its also a quiet campsite so no noises neighbours blasting tunes till 3am. So very peaceful. Dogs are welcome on lead.

Amazing views and location of this campsite. Very friendly staff and they were able to accommodate a reservation mixup promptly (on my part) It feels like a tight community in this part of the island as the staff had great recommendations for the local restaurants and suggestions on local shops and things to go/visit. Facilities were good and instructions were clear, water filling station has a hose which is nice as we had stayed at another campsite that didn't have one. No midges during our stay and a nice sunset to watch on the bay on our night stay at the campsite.
